There are two upcoming RRB exams in 2024, RRB NTPC (Non-Technical Popular Categories) and RRB ALP (Assistant Loco Pilot).
Notifications for these two exams have been released. You can explore the application process, eligibility criteria, important dates, and the number of vacancies from notification.

RRB NTPC notification was released on 13th September 2024 and ALP notification was released on 18th January 2024.
Exam Name | Notification | Exam Date |
RRB ALP | January 2024 | CBT 1: Sep-Oct 2024 CBT 2: November 2024 |
RRB NTPC | September 2024 | To Be Announced |
Eligibility Criteria for RRB NTPC and ALP Exam
The eligibility criteria for the RRB NTPC and ALP exams include educational qualifications, nationality, age limit, etc, Let’s explore everything.
Nationality
To attend both RRB NTPC and ALP the candidate must meet the below constraints.
- The candidate must be a citizen of India, a subject of Nepal, or a subject of Bhutan.
- A Tibetan refugee who came to India before January 1, 1962, with the intention of permanent settlement.
- A person of Indian origin who migrated from Pakistan, Burma, Sri Lanka, East African countries, etc, intending to permanently settle in India.
Age Limit
We have mentioned below the age limit for RRB ALP and NTPC
Exam Name | Age Limit |
RRB ALP | 18 – 28 years |
RRB NTPC | Undergraduate Posts: 18 – 30 yearsGraduate Posts: 18 – 33 years |
Age Relaxation
RRB NTPC and RRB ALP both have the same age relaxation as per the categories
- OBC: 3 years
- SC/ST: 5 years
- PwD: 10 years (additional relaxation as per category)
Educational Qualification
Exam Name | Educational Qualification |
RRB ALP | Candidates must have passed Matriculation / SSLC and have completed an ITI (Industrial Training Institute) program in the relevant trade.A diploma in engineering is also acceptable for certain posts. |
RRB NTPC | Undergraduate Posts (Level 2 & Level 3): Minimum educational qualification is 12th (10+2) or its equivalent from a recognized board.Graduate Posts (Level 5 & Level 6): Candidates must hold a Bachelor’s degree from a recognized university. |
Selection Process For RRB NTPC and ALP 2024
RRB ALP
The RRB has announced that 18,799 vacancies are available across 16 railway zones. The selection process includes two stages, computer-based tests (CBT) and computer-based Aptitude Test (CBAT), followed by document verification and a medical examination.
RRB NTPC
The RRB has announced 11,558 vacancies for the NTPC 2024 exam, catering to both graduate and undergraduate candidates. The selection process involves two stages of computer-based tests (CBT), followed by a Typing Skill Test or Computer-Based Aptitude Test, depending on the post, and document verification and a medical exam.
